Output 8bab90e4ed46d9305fce4bd6a4945669f5793a1515aa224da876eac280333b6a:3

value
121836
script pubkey
OP_0 OP_PUSHBYTES_20 61a45b21a636034bec86fb3716be3c53361f7ab0
address
bc1qvxj9kgdxxcp5hmyxlvm3d03u2vmp774svyt0ly
transaction
8bab90e4ed46d9305fce4bd6a4945669f5793a1515aa224da876eac280333b6a
confirmations
39558
spent
true